With the incredible string of recent Perfect Games, including the one (almost) thrown by Armando Galarraga, we may have missed a similarly rare baseball occurrence–Four Strikeouts. We are not talking about a batter striking out four times in a game; that inglorious feat is called a Golden Sombrero. We are referring to a pitcher recording four strikeouts in [...]
